Financial Planning and Analysis (FP&A) Analyst, Modeling

Mission: 

We're seeking an experienced FP&A Analyst with advanced financial modeling skills in Excel and Google Sheets to develop and maintain comprehensive financial models, forecasts, and analyses to support business strategy and decision-making. The successful candidate will have a strong background in financial planning and analysis, excellent analytical and problem-solving skills, and the ability to communicate complex financial information to non-financial stakeholders.

Responsibilities & opportunities in this role:

  • Develop and maintain comprehensive financial models in Google Sheets & Excel, including revenue & cash forecasting, scenario planning, pricing analyses, and sensitivity analyses
  • Assist in developing and maintaining accurate cash forecasts to inform business decisions
  • Create and maintain financial dashboards and reports to track key performance indicators (KPIs) and provide insights to senior management
  • Analyze and interpret financial data to identify trends, opportunities, and risks, and develop recommendations for business improvement
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to align on cost and revenue assumptions, and develop financial models to support business planning and decision-making
  • Develop and maintain relationships with internal stakeholders to ensure effective communication and collaboration
  • Stay up-to-date with industry trends and best practices in financial planning and analysis
  • Identify and prioritize areas for cost savings and process improvements, and develop financial models to support these initiatives
  • Develop and maintain financial models to support M&A, debt, and equity activities, including financial due diligence, integration planning, and financing modeling, scenario planning, & negotiation
  • Collaborate with external partners and vendors to develop and maintain financial models and forecasts

Ideal candidates have/are:

The Table Stakes:

  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field
  • 3+ years of experience in financial planning and analysis, preferably in a fast-paced and dynamic environment
  • Advanced financial modeling skills in Excel and Google Sheets, including:
    • Ability to create complex financial models, including cash forecasting, scenario planning, and revenue & cost KPI analysis
    • Experience with financial modeling techniques, such as discounted cash flow (DCF) analysis, 3 statement modeling, FCF forecasting, sensitivity analysis, and scenario planning
    • Knowledge of financial planning and analysis best practices, including financial reporting, budgeting, fundraising, and forecasting
  • Excellent communication and presentation skills, with the ability to effectively communicate financial information to non-financial stakeholders
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to work accurately and efficiently
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and prioritize multiple projects and deadlines
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to work with complex financial data

The Differentiators:

  • MBA or advanced deg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field
  • Experience working at or with technology companies, specifically within the Hardware, SaaS, or Artificial Intelligence industries
  • Experience working in a startup environment & scaling teams
  • Technical accounting background, including experience with financial reporting, accounting standards, and regulatory requirements (e.g. GAAP, IFRS, SOX)
  • Certification in financial planning and analysis, such as CFA or CPA

What We Do

Groq is an AI solutions company delivering ultra-low latency AI inference with the world's first Language Processing Unit™. With turnkey generalized software and a deterministic Tensor Streaming architecture, Groq offers a synchronous ecosystem built for ultra-fast inference at scale. Groq solutions maximize human capital and innovative technology performance, having been proven to reduce developer complexity and accelerate time-to-production and ROI. Designed, engineered, and manufactured completely in North America, Groq offers domestically-based and scalable supply that is available now, capable of delivering 390 racks in 6-12 months and ramped lead times of 6-12 weeks.
